Honey Sesame Prawn

Ingredients

Oil for deep-frying
3- Eggs white beaten to form soft peaks
2-tablespoons corn flour
1-kg raw prawn, peeled, deveined, tails intact
¾- cup (260ml) honey
1-teaspoon sweet chilli sauce
2-tablewspoons sesame seeds, toasted
2- Spring onion, thinly sliced on the diagonal

Procedure

1. Fill a wok one third full of oil and heat until a cube of bread brown in 15 second. Place the egg, corn flour and1/4 teaspoon salt in bowl and whisk until smooth. Dip the prawn into the batter up to the tail and carefully lower into the wok. Cook in batches for 3-4 minutes, or until brown. Drain and keep warm.
2. Put the honey, sweet chilli sauce, lemon juice and 1-tablespoon water in a saucepan and mix well. Stir over medium heat until the mixture thickens slightly.
3. Place the prawn on a serving dish and pour on the honey sauce. Sprinkle with the sesame seeds and top with the spring onion.
